1 S <br /> 07 July 2000 <br /> AGE-NC Project No 98-0448 <br />' Page 11 of 12 i <br /> between the well casing and the inner wall of the hollow stem auger The filter pack will be placed <br />' adjacent to the screen(0 020 inch screen size) from the bottom of the boring to a point approximately <br /> 2 feet above the top of the screen A three foot interval of coated bentonite pellets (pell plug) will <br />' be placed above the filter pack and will serve as an annular seal Portland cement will be utilized to <br /> grout from the annular seal to surface grade A proposed IAS infection well diagram is included as <br /> Figures 7 <br /> I <br /> 4 3 2 In-situ Air Sparging Piping System <br /> An electric air compressor will operate Independently from the SVE unit This will allow for control <br /> of air flow to each IAS well and "surging" of the IAS system, if necessary, to prevent mounding <br /> and/or migration of the dissolved hydrocarbons <br /> A network of one-inch diameter, schedule 80 PVC piping will be Installed in a series of trenches <br /> approximately 6-inch wide and 12-Inches deep The PVC piping will be routed from each IAS well <br /> head to an air compressor A PVC ball valve will be Installed at each LAS well head so that,air flow <br /> can be depressed independently A plan of the proposed air sparging piping system is depicted in <br /> Figure 5 <br />' The'location of the air compressor is proposed near the southwest corner of the warehouse building <br /> structure at the site(Figure�5) The air compressor will be secured by a chain-linked,gated enclosure <br /> with measurements 10 feet wide by 15 feet long and seven feet in height <br /> 4 3 3 In-situ Air Spargmg Monitoring Activities <br /> Quarterly ground water monitoring and sampling is proposed throughout the remediation period <br /> However, monthly measurements of ground water depth and dissolved oxygen from ground water <br /> monitoring wells will be performed to determine if ground water mounding is occurring as a result <br /> of the IAS system operation Monthly monitoring should continue throughout the remediation <br /> period <br /> 44 PERMITTING <br /> An application for a sites specific permit will be submitted to the San Joaquin Valle Air Pollution <br /> PP P P q Y <br /> Control District (SJVAPCD) prior to initiation of the remediation project In addition, proper <br /> building permits will be obtained from the City of Stockton Building Department for necessary <br /> construction work, including natural gas and electrical source Installations <br /> , <br /> Advanced GeoEnviron mental,Inc <br /> i <br />
